Disturb us, O Lord,
Disturb us, O Lord,
when we are too well pleased with ourselves
when our dreams have come true
because we have dreamed too little;
when we have arrived in safety
because we sailed too close to the shore.
Disturb us, O Lord,
when with the abundance of things we possess
we have lost our thirst for the Water of Life
when having fallen in love with time,
we cease to dream of eternity;
and in our efforts to build a new earth,
have allowed our vision for the New Heaven to grow dim,
Stir us, O Lord,
to dare more boldly,
to venture on wider seas,
where storms shall show Thy mastery,
when losing sight of land we shall find the stars.
In the name of Him
who pushed back the horizons of our hopes
and invited the brave to follow him.
Amen
